Output 7ba2ebd9b081e7e9d22fd9f68963eebb0b96811081a1ffa5855ca14d4fc54aaa:1

value
204858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a590d05659c29b807abca105fc19054e1ecf3cd OP_EQUAL
address
3Fm8fSwhudJUj9EGHVtvKVYgSXxrxAfcyR
transaction
7ba2ebd9b081e7e9d22fd9f68963eebb0b96811081a1ffa5855ca14d4fc54aaa
confirmations
364938
spent
true